What is Beaker?
Founded in 2008 and headquartered in Raleigh, North Carolina, Beaker has carved out a distinct niche by integrating world-class recruiting with sophisticated talent intelligence. Unlike conventional search firms, Beaker provides tailored solutions that range from filling critical executive vacancies to mapping competitive talent pools for long-term strategic decision-making. By focusing exclusively on the life sciences industry—including research tools, diagnostics, and medical equipment—the company addresses the unique regulatory and technical requirements of its global clientele. Their methodology emphasizes that every search is distinct, allowing them to deploy bespoke strategies that align with specific geographic or diversity-focused talent mandates.
How much funding has Beaker raised?
Beaker has raised a total of $344K across 2 funding rounds:
Debt
$150K
Debt
$194K
Debt (2020): $150K with participation from PPP
Debt (2021): $194K led by PPP
